Abstract
- The article describes the strategy of six teachers in teaching canonical texts. The author states that teacher Thomas teaches "As I Lay Dying" with a very deep love for literature and a stunning mind full of literary nuance and fun. It notes that teacher Sarah teaches "To King a Mockingbird" at a brisker pace while injecting personal insight. Carmen started to teach "Night" through an ethics quiz, asking her students to agree or disagree on moral issues embedded in the text.
